Texto da carta

Adicione {R} à sua reserva de mana para cada criatura atacante que você controla. Até o final do turno, as criaturas atacantes que você controla ganham "{R}: Esta criatura recebe +1/+0 até o final do turno."

How to beat

Dragonrage is a card that can turn the tides of a game by empowering creatures with additional strength for a crucial turn. To navigate against this powerful effect, strategic removal spells can be highly effective. One method is to maintain open mana for instant-speed removal to disrupt the heightened attack phase that Dragonrage enables. Cards like Murder or Lightning Bolt provide a straightforward solution by removing creatures before they benefit from the Dragonrage boost.

Alternatively, countering the spell outright with a Negate or a Counterspell can prevent the enhanced attack from ever occurring. When playing against a deck that harnesses Dragonrage, always keep an eye on your opponent’s mana and creature board state. Taunting an opponent into an overcommitment can also lead to a favorable sweep with a well-timed board clear, such as Wrath of God or Damnation. Remember, preparation and anticipation are key components when facing dynamic spells like Dragonrage.

Regras e informações

O guia de referência para regras de cartas de Magic: The Gathering Ira Dragônica fornece decisões oficiais, quaisquer erratas emitidas, bem como um registro de todas as modificações funcionais que ocorreram.

Data Texto
2014-11-24 Even though it can generate mana, Dragonrage isn’t a mana ability. It uses the stack and can be responded to.
2014-11-24 Only creatures that are attacking as Dragonrage resolves will count toward how much mana is generated, and only those creatures will gain the “firebreathing” activated ability. In other words, casting Dragonrage before you’ve declared attackers usually won’t do anything.
2014-11-24 Remember that unused mana empties from players’ mana pools at the end of each step and phase. For example, if you cast Dragonrage during your declare attackers step, except in very rare cases, the mana Dragonrage generates won’t last until the declare blockers step or the postcombat main phase.
